Florida Criminal Defense & Trial Attorney

I grew up overseas, the son of a US diplomat, and I lived all over the world until I returned to Florida to attend New College of Florida in Sarasota. I graduated with a degree in Economics and then attended the University of Florida Levin College of Law. While in law school I received the top grade in Tort Class (personal injury) and won a “book award” for my effort. I was also invited to join a law school publication, the Journal of Law Technology and Public Policy. My article, “Confessions of a Tennis Shoe Pirate,” was published before I graduated.

After graduating from law school with honors, I moved to Daytona Beach where I worked for a large local firm doing civil litigation. In a rare moment of courage only possible because I was too young to know the risks, I left that law firm and started my own practice.

Nationally Accomplished Trial Lawyer

In my time as a criminal defense trial attorney, I have received considerable recognition for my accomplishments. I am one of the youngest attorneys to be “AV” rated by Martindale Hubbell, which is the highest rating possible and represents recognition by attorneys and judges of both my ability and professionalism.

Over the years, I have been asked to lecture on criminal law topics including professionalism and DUI defense. Since 2011, I have been honored by the Super Lawyers Publication as a “Rising Star” which recognizes attorneys under age forty who are at the top of their practice area. AVVO, which is an online attorney review site, ranks me “10/10 Superb.” I was also selected as one of the Top 100 Trial Lawyers in America by the National Trial Lawyers Association based on my “exceptional performance as a trial lawyer.”

Criminal Defense Attorney Daytona Beach

I am proud to hold memberships in several notable organizations. In addition to being a member and vice-president of the Volusia Chapter of the Florida Criminal Defense Lawyers Association, I am a member of the National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ers, the Florida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ers, and various State and Local Bar associations.

For three years, I served as the vice chair and chairman of the local Florida Bar Grievance Committee, which oversees and regulates lawyer misconduct. During that time, I was presented with a plaque for Meritorious Public Service in recognition and appreciation of meritorious service to the public and the legal profession via Chair Grievance Committee 7A. Since 2015, I have been a member of the Dunn-Blount American Inns of Court, Volusia-Flagler Chapter.

Board Certified Expert Criminal Trial Attorney

In 2016, after an extensive exam, I was award the designation of 'Expert' in Criminal Trial Law by the Florida Bar, and I am proud to be a Board Certified criminal defense attorney.
